How to prepare for a job interview at Destination Education Limited

✨Know Your SEN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of Special Educational Needs (SEN) before the interview. Familiarise yourself with different types of SEN and the strategies used to support students. This will show that you're not just passionate but also well-informed.

✨Showcase Your Experience

Prepare specific examples from your past experiences where you've successfully supported SEN students. Whether it’s adapting lesson plans or using particular teaching methods, having concrete examples ready will demonstrate your capability and commitment.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are some insightful questions about the school’s approach to SEN and how they support their staff. This shows that you’re genuinely interested in the role and want to ensure it’s the right fit for both you and the school.

✨Be Yourself

While it’s important to be professional, don’t forget to let your personality shine through. Schools are looking for someone who can connect with their students, so being authentic can help you stand out as a candidate who would fit well within their community.
